QUESTION 5.

10

Stand cost Corporation produces three products A,B and C. The master budget called for the sale of 10,000 units of A at Rs. 12 6,000 units of B at Rs. 15 and 8,000 units of C at Rs.9. In addition, the standard variable cost for each product was Rs. 7 for A, Rs.9 for B and Rs.6 for C. Infact, the firm actually produced and sold 11,000 units of A at Rs.11.50, 5,000 units of B at Rs. 15.10 and 9,000 units of C at Rs. 8.55. The firm uses two input to produce each of the products X and Y. The standard price of material X is Rs.2 and for a unit of material Y is Re. 1. The materials budgeted to be used for each product were : Products Materials X Y (units) (units) A 2 3 B 4 1 C 1 4 The firm actually used 54,000 units of X at a cost of Rs. 1,09,620 and 72,000 units of Y at a cost of Rs. 73,000. Required: Determine the mix, quantity and rate variances for sales as well as the yield, mix and price variance for materials.
